The primary function is to precisely position and support electrical contacts within an assembly to ensure reliable mechanical alignment and consistent electrical connectivity during operation.
Common materials include beryllium copper for spring properties, phosphor bronze for conductivity, stainless steel for durability, and engineered plastics like PEEK for insulated applications.
Proper contact force ensures reliable electrical continuity while minimizing wear. Insufficient force causes intermittent connections; excessive force accelerates mechanical wear and increases insertion force.
